I am not going to make a specific recommendation, only issues that you want
to consider.
You have been using Mandriva for a number of years, so that indicates very
long term stability and minimal change.
Look for a distribution that will not require an upGRADE in six months.
Fedora is considered a bleeding edge product and last about 6 months before
being upgraded. The same is nearly true of Ubuntu, but they do not provide
both workdesk and server in the same package. Which one is best is a hotly
debated issue, good luck.
